Since the G6 sensor filament is resting in tissue surrounded by fluid, and measuring the glucose concentration in this fluid, pressure on the sensor pushes glucose away from the sensor. When the FDA approved the G6 in 2018, the agency created a brand-new category of device that it refers to as iCGM, or integrated CGM a system designed to connect directly with other compatible devices, such as a smartphone, insulin pump, or other wearable device. When the pressure is removed, the G6 sensor reading usually returns to the same glucose level it was at before the pressure occurred. A sensor that stops giving readings before the 10-day session is completed and transmitters that stop sending glucose data to the app prior to the 90-day expiration may be returned to Dexcom for replacement. Applying a barrier for protection underneath the sensor patch can help prevent redness, itching and skin eruptions or erosions due to adhesive sensitivity.
